Description

2-Amino-1-(1H-Indol-3-Yl)-Ethanone is a versatile indole derivative that serves as a critical building block in advanced organic synthesis. Its molecular structure, featuring both an amino and a ketone functional group attached to the indole core, makes it a valuable precursor for constructing complex heterocyclic systems. This compound is primarily utilized by research institutions and pharmaceutical companies engaged in the development of novel active pharmaceutical ingredients (APIs) and fine chemicals.

Basic Information

Product Name 2-Amino-1-(1H-Indol-3-Yl)-Ethanone
CAS No. 87084-40-0
Molecular Formula C10H10N2O
Molecular Weight 174.20 g/mol

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ated area at a controlled room temperature (15-25°C). Due to its hygroscopic nature, the container must be kept tightly sealed after each use to prevent moisture absorption, which can affect stability and purity.
